Output 20854363d2adf903634eeef6c5a9d6780153ce7a5fd010ec7afe1fa989733975:1

value
41485579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d6917560b2762081006e0000e2ddaa8796a3702 OP_EQUAL
address
MKLGbGeSNAta86kZMWjuGU21iWgou7V2J5
transaction
20854363d2adf903634eeef6c5a9d6780153ce7a5fd010ec7afe1fa989733975
spent
true